Soooo, my name is Chris. I live in Elk Grove (a Sacramento, CA suburb). I've been riding about 4 1/2 months now and loving every second. I took some GREAT advice and bought a 2000 Ninja 250 as my first bike, which I use to commute ~40 miles a day, 5 days a week. On the weekends, schedule (and wife  ;D) permitting, I hit the twisties. It's a great bike--nothing like banging through the gears and throwing a lightweight, high-revving, easy-to-handle bike around the corners on a Sunday morning. The sucky part is riding on the freeway at 9000rpm, going 72mph for 20 minutes.

Anyway, I normally hang out at local sportbike forums (BARF, Sacriders, SacramentoCrotchRockets), but I've really been thinking of getting a Monster as my next bike. The bike that got me thinking about it is Jammen's high mileage '05 M620 that's currently for sale. I was set on a Honda CBR 600F4i, but I loove the styling of the Monsters and the L-twin's torque would be nice for the commute and riding in the city.

Anyway, I ramble. Hope to get some good info from here and maybe meet some of you good folks.   [beer]
